Everton negotiates new contract for Idrissa Gueye, targets Hayden Hackney

Everton is in discussions with Idrissa Gueye about extending his contract, which is set to expire at the end of this month. The club aims to keep the veteran midfielder on the team for another year. Gueye has made 25 appearances this season, contributing to Everton's midfield alongside James Garner. Additionally, Everton has expressed interest in signing Middlesbrough midfielder Hayden Hackney, the Championship's player of the year. The club is also looking to replace right-back Seamus Coleman, who will be leaving after 17 years.
